Synthetic zeolites are a class of inorganic silicon materials and unique molecular sieves that are used in a wide range of catalytic and adsorbent applications. Over 100 zeolites can be obtained synthetically and with the growing knowledge about zeolite properties and manufacturing processes, it is now possible to tailor the structure of zeolite as per specific requirements and applications. Synthetic zeolites are widely used in drying and purifying gaseous and liquid streams in petroleum, chemical, and natural gas industries and this has led to improvements in process efficiency and performance and quality. Synthetic zeolites have also been exploited in water treatment processes due to small crystallite sizes, and these factors are expected to continue to drive market revenue growth over the forecast period.

Synthetic zeolites are crystalline aluminosilicates produced during thermal processes and can be used in a wide range of applications such as static and dynamic drying, ion exchange, and selective separation of gases and liquids. Synthetic zeolites are ideal for drying purposes owing to their enhanced affinity to water and various molecules with small diameters. Over the past few decades, advancements in zeolite research and in zeolite material sciences have expanded applications areas of synthetic zeolites, which now include encapsulation of semiconductors, as hosts, in development of matrices to trap conducting polymers, and as materials for constructing electrodes and batteries, among others. Synthetic zeolites also offer numerous benefits over natural zeolites due to their larger pore size and enhanced sorption capabilities of larger molecules. Synthetic zeolites facilitate robust removal of radioactive waste from the environment, can readily adsorb heavy metal ions, and have two-times higher oil sorption capacity, which makes these highly suitable alternatives to mineral sorbents for cleaning up land-based petroleum spills. Synthetic zeolites are more uniform as compared to natural zeolites, can be engineered with a wide range of chemical properties, have a higher thermal stability, and are pure, and this has further increased applications in various end-use industries. Synthetic zeolites also have applied in development of novel drug delivery systems such as sustained drug delivery system and encapsulation of drugs with lesser aqueous solubility. Synthetic zeolites have numerous pores which can effectively encapsulate drugs with high efficiency and release in sustained and controllable manner. Various research studies are underway to explore biomedical applications of synthetic zeolites such as in imaging, wound treatment, and drug delivery, and can further fuel revenue growth. However, synthetic zeolites are often available in dispersive powder form, which limits usage, and abundant availability of natural zeolites at cost effective prices are some key factors expected to restrain market growth to a certain extent over the forecast period.

The Linde Type X segment is expected to register significant revenue growth over the forecast period owing to extensive use of Linde X as sorbets and catalysts. Linde Type X zeolite is also used for selective adsorption of CO from gas streams and in the pre­-purification of air for industrial air separation applications.

Fluid cracking segment accounted for a significantly larger revenue share in 2020 and is expected to register considerably larger revenue share over the forecast period, attributable to increasing use of synthetic zeolites as catalysts in fluid catalytic cracking of petroleum crude oil owing to unique pore structure and high catalytic cracking performance.
